- Abstract
- This paper introduces a mathematical model for analyzing the delay performance of time-critical and time-available data in the Foundation Fieldbus data link layer token-passing service. The mathematical model introduces the concept of virtual token rotation time to account for the dependency of the token rotation times on prioritized data in analyzing their data latency. The validity of the analytical model was verified using a simulation experiment.
